The Head of Vocations and Discernment will offer national leadership of the ongoing renewal of lay and ordained ministerial vocations in the Church of England. This will include a broad span from encouraging initial enquires through to the smooth operation of national discernment processes.

Leadership

  • Lead the renewal of ministerial vocations across the Church of England at a national level to ensure the church has the lay and ordained leaders we need to fulfil our vocation to proclaim afresh the Gospel in every generation including this one.

  • Lead the development and operational excellence of the Shared Discernment and Candidates Panel processes, ensuring that the processes meet the evolving needs of the whole church. This will include personally leading panels on occasion and ensuring that high-quality training for people involved in discernment continues to develop and evolve over time.

  • Ensure that strong foundations of Christian prayer and discipleship are developed and maintained as key foundations for the renewal and discernment of ministerial vocations in the church.

  • Build trust and confidence with key stakeholders, especially Bishops and diocesan officers working in vocations and discernment.

  • Lead the national Vocations & Discernment team, developing and shaping the team as necessary, with a clear focus on delivering the renewal of ministerial vocations that the church needs.

  • Ensure good safeguarding practice is embedded into the work of renewing ministerial vocations and discernment across the Church of England.

  • Play an active role in the wider work of the Ministry Development Team, especially as a member of the Ministry Leadership Team.

  • Represent the Church at a national level on matters of vocations and discernment within the Church of England, with ecumenical colleagues and with wider society.

Management

  • Line manage the national Vocations and Discernment Team directly or indirectly as appropriate.
  • Manage the Vocations and Discernment budgets with a clear focus on supporting the key objective of renewing ministerial vocations across the church.

Governance

  • Synthesise complex information into clear reports, proposals and recommendations for senior governance bodies
  • Work in collaboration with the Lead Bishops for Vocations and Discernment and the relevant advisory group(s)
  • Ensure that the advisory group(s) actively support the renewal of ministerial vocations, including by ensuring it has the membership it needs and by facilitating regular productive meetings of the group(s).
  • Support the work of the Ministry Development Board (who oversee the work of the Ministry Development Team) plus the Archbishops' Council and College/House of Bishops as necessary.

Essential

Skills & Abilities:

  • A passionate and convincing advocate of Christian ministerial vocation and prayerful discernment with a capacity to personally prayerfully discern.
  • An accomplished inherently collaborative leader who can offer strategic, creative and entrepreneurial leadership which draws on data analysis and is rooted in Christian prayer.
  • A proven ability to work fluently across the breadth of Church of England traditions.
  • A strong networker who can inspire confidence from a wide range of stakeholders across the church.
  • A track record of successfully initiating and implementing change.
  • Excellent written and verbal communication skills, with an ability to adapt to a wide range of audiences including formal reports for senior leaders.
  • Strong administrative skills, including good familiarity with Microsoft 365/Office and CoPilot.
  • An ability to hold a portfolio of high profile work and to progress it at pace, prioritising and delegating well, and adapting and adjusting in response to feedback and experience.

Knowledge/Experience

  • A strong fruitful track record of creative nurturing and discerning of ministerial vocations in the Church of England.
  • A working knowledge of the Shared Discernment Process
  • A proven commitment to serving the breadth of the church and enabling a diverse range of people to pursue their vocations.
  • Substantial experience of ministry in the Church of England (lay or ordained).
  • An established manager with line management and budget management experience.
  • A strong understanding of safeguarding within the Church of England (further training will be provided).

Personal Attributes

  • High levels of emotional maturity and self-awareness. Sophisticated handling of conflict and difference.
  • Resilience in complex relational environments.
  • This post is subject to a genuine occupational requirement (GoR) that the post holder be a committed, communicant member of the Church of England under Part 1, Schedule 9 of The Equality Act (2010), as the post holder will lead on renewing ministerial vocations in the Church of England, including personal engagement in discernment processes, through prayer and appeals to theological and spiritual understandings of the Church and God's way of calling people to lay and ordained ministry.
  • Further the post-holder will be engaged in consulting and giving advice to dioceses on vocations based on those same understandings and in the context of prayer, preaching and spiritual/theological advice.
  • In light of the GoR above, the post holder will need to have a disciplined pattern of prayer and personal discipleship to sustain them in their ministry and to enable that ministry to be fruitful in the life of the church.
  • This role will involve regular travel (including some which require the post holder to be away from home overnight) in England and occasional weekend work.
